The eliminated women from Arie Luyendyk Jr.'s season reunited on Sunday night.

00:28The cast Get Together, which was filmed last week
00:30in Los Angeles, played out over two hours on Sunday night.
00:33The Hollywood Reporter attended the taping
00:35where Caroline Lunney told THR what she was talking about
00:38will probably be the worst heartbreak in Bachelor history.
00:41Referring to one of Ari's finalists who will presumably
00:44get her heart broken by the star, Caroline said,
00:47I've spent some time with someone recently
00:49and I felt like I had to get this off my chest.
00:51She added, you hear the story but when you physically
00:54see the person breaking it hurts my heart.
00:56So I happened to walk into this reunion show
00:58and I couldn't help but light Ari up.
01:00She continued, it was so much worse
01:02than anything ever in Bachelor history.
01:04When Caroline confronted Ari, all I could say was
01:06that what she was referring to will play out
01:08in the coming weeks.
01:09After the taping, he explained his response, saying,
01:12Caroline feels really strongly about something.
01:15I really wanted to react to it,
01:16but I think Chris really made sure we waited on that,
01:19so as to not spoil the show's ending.
01:21He added, it's not anything I wouldn't want to express
01:23to everyone and you're going to watch that unfold.
01:26During the taping, Chris referred to the end of Ari's season
01:28as one that will leave all of Bachelor Nation in shock.
01:31Doubling down on earlier comments he has made
01:33about the three hour live event,
01:35Chris admitted that even though he has said this before,
01:38this will actually be the most dramatic ending
01:41in Bachelor history.
01:42Despite a finale that will no doubt be controversial,
01:44at least for some of the parties involved,
01:46Ari said at the reunion taping that he has no regrets.
01:49He even said that if he could go back
01:50and have the option to do it all again,
01:52he would because he's very happy
01:54and really excited about my future.
